Godspeed (Vincent Album)
''Gospeed'' is the second studio album by Swedish singer Vincent Pontare also known as Vincent. It was released on Little Stereo Recordings label in 2011 and distributed by Warner Music Sweden AB, as a follow-up to his debut album '' Lucky Thirteen''. It contains 9 tracks with a 1960s and 1970s feel. Vincent Pontare
Fred Vincent Pontare (born 13 May 1980) is a Swedish songwriter, producer, and singer. He is also known by the mononym Vincent. He regularly collaborates with Salem Al Fakir as songwriting, producer, and duo Vargas & Lagola. Together, they have worked with many pre-eminent artists, including: Avicii, Axwell Ʌ Ingrosso, Madonna, Seinabo Sey and Lady Gaga. In addition to their songwriting and production work, they release alternative pop music as Vargas & Lagola. In August 2017, they were featured artists on Avicii's "Friend of Mine" from EP '' Avīci (01)'' which they co-wrote. Career Vincent Pontare started his musical career a solo artist under the mononym Vincent releasing his debut single "Paradise" in 2006 and the albums '' Lucky Thirteen'' (2007) and '' Godspeed'' (2011). Other hits as Vincent included "Don't Hate on Me", "Miss Blue" and "Baby Hurricane". In 2008 Pontare won the STIM Platinum guitar prize. Johnossi
Johnossi is a rock duo from Saltsjöbaden, Stockholm County, Sweden, consisting of songwriter, singer, guitarist John Engelbert and drummer, percussionist, singer Oskar Bonde, Oskar "Ossi" Bonde. History Engelbert and Bonde first met when they were 12 and 15 years old, respectively, and started playing together as a duo in 2004. They recorded their first album after only five months as a band, and with only three live shows to their credit. Their self-titled first album was released in January 2005 by a small Swedish indie label; it was rereleased in September 2006 by V2 Music with an additional three tracks. Their second album, ''All They Ever Wanted'', had its Scandinavian and Western European release in April 2008, followed by a Japanese release in 2009. Johnossi has toured extensively in Sweden and Western Europe, both alone and with other Swedish bands such as The Soundtrack of Our Lives, Mando Diao and Sibling Sense.
